The Fire Alarm Service Sr Technician is an experienced professional who demonstrates strong technical competency and independent performance in servicing fire alarm systems. This role is responsible for completing complex service and maintenance tasks with minimal oversight. The Senior Technician may hold applicable licenses and provides guidance and support to entry-level technicians.
Essential Duties & Responsibilities:
- Perform maintenance and service of fire alarm systems independently.
- Diagnose and troubleshoot complex system issues and implement effective solutions.
- Complete service calls and project work with minimal supervision.
- Interpret system drawings, specifications, and technical documentation.
- Use hand tools and testing equipment to perform required tasks.
- Ensure all work complies with applicable codes, standards, and company policies.
- Accurately complete detailed service reports, documentation, and inspection records.
- Communicate effectively with customers, team members, and leadership.
- Identify system deficiencies and recommend corrective actions or upgrades.
- Provide guidance, training, and support to entry-level and mid-level technicians.
- Assist in coordinating work activities and supporting team efficiency.
- Travel to job sites as required.
- Perform work in commercial, industrial, and construction environments.
- Other duties as assigned by management.
Education/Qualifications:
- High school diploma or equivalent required.
- Minimum of 5+ years of experience in Fire Sprinkler Service.
- Strong knowledge of fire alarm systems, codes, and troubleshooting techniques.
- Ability to work independently and manage multiple tasks or projects.
- Demonstrated leadership or mentoring capability preferred.
- May hold applicable licenses as required by jurisdiction.
- If Driving Role: Must have a clean driving record and active driver’s license.
Other Duties:
- Adheres to the Code of Conduct, Confidentiality Agreement, and Company Safety Policy.
- Performs other duties as assigned by management.
Physical Requirements:
- Ability to perform physical tasks including lifting, climbing ladders, and working in various environments.
- Ability to lift 50+ pounds.
- Exposure to varying conditions including heights, confined spaces, and active job sites.
- Ability to stand, walk, bend, kneel, and reach for extended periods.
- Work performed in commercial, industrial, and construction environments.

Confirm specialty occupation fit before applying
H-1B eligibility requires your role to qualify as a specialty occupation under USCIS standards, meaning it normally requires at least a bachelor's degree in a directly related field. For Pye-Barker, engineering and project management roles typically meet this threshold. Review the O*NET occupation profile for your target title to confirm.
Get your prevailing wage baseline before offer negotiations
Pye-Barker must pay H-1B workers the prevailing wage for their role and location. Run your target job title and work location through the OFLC Wage Search before any offer discussion. Knowing the DOL wage tiers lets you negotiate from an informed position rather than accepting the first figure offered.
Prepare for the cap timeline well before April
H-1B petitions are subject to an annual cap with a registration window that typically opens in March. If Pye-Barker extends an offer, confirm their immigration counsel will submit registration before the deadline. Missing the window means waiting a full year, so get written commitment on the filing plan early.

Which roles at Pye-Barker Fire & Safety typically qualify for H-1B sponsorship?
H-1B sponsorship at Pye-Barker tends to align with roles requiring specialized technical degrees, including fire protection engineers, project engineers, systems designers, and certain construction management positions. Field technician roles that don't require a bachelor's degree in a directly related field are less likely to qualify under USCIS specialty occupation standards.
How do I navigate the H-1B application process at Pye-Barker Fire & Safety?
Once Pye-Barker extends a job offer, their immigration counsel files a Labor Condition Application with the DOL, then submits the H-1B petition to USCIS. You'll need to provide educational credentials, employment documentation, and any prior immigration records. Confirm early that the company has counsel ready to act within the annual cap registration window, which typically opens in March.
How long does H-1B sponsorship take at Pye-Barker Fire & Safety?
The timeline depends on cap registration, USCIS processing, and whether premium processing is used. Standard processing after cap selection can take several months. Employment typically begins October 1 of the fiscal year following selection. If you're currently on F-1 OPT or TN visa status, discuss cap-gap or status continuity options with the company's immigration counsel before your current authorization expires.

What is the prevailing wage for H-1B jobs at Pye-Barker Fire & Safety?
H-1B employers must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is determined when they file the Labor Condition Application with the Department of Labor. The rate is based on the role, location, and experience level, and ensures international hires are paid comparably to U.S. workers in the same position. You can look up pr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the DOL's OFLC Wage Search tool.
